Your home base for outdoor adventure, Lewis and Clark State Recreation Area offers more activities than most guests can fit into a single stay — which is exactly why so many of them come back.
In addition to camping, here are a few activities people enjoy just across the road:

Bike Trails
Enjoy over 6 miles of paved bike paths - much of it waterfront - for walking, running, and biking

Fishing
Catch walleye, perch, paddlefish, carp, pike, and more in Lewis and Clark Lake, the Missouri River, or Lake Yankton.

Swimming
Choose from a variety of swimming beaches where you can cool off in the water or hang on the sand.

Hiking
Hike with epic views of the Missouri River! Choose a casual 1.2 mile recreational trail or a challenging 4.1 mile multi-use trail.

Boating
Not only does Lewis and Clark Lake welcome boaters, but SAILBOATS can even stretch their legs here!

Playing
Playsets, sports courts, and more are scattered throughout the large state recreation area.

Disc Golfing
Try a challenging 18-hole course with views of the lake. No gear? Rent our discs for the day!

Paddling
Grab your canoe, kayak, paddleboard, or other equally awesome gear and get on the water at either lake!

Birdwatching
In addition to beautiful bald eagles, you can see cranes, pelicans, osprey, and so much more!
